The Faceless One

I stand and face this crimson blade
Drenched with souls that look at me in disgust
Unbothered by this I carry on
Fulfilling the only role that suits me in this dark world
I carry on ignoring the cries I have sheathed
Tears staining my clothes and hands
And continues to do so until I wash them clean
And when I do I stare into the waters
And see a reflection of a faceless monster
And I am neither surprised nor ashamed
The steel jumps in and reveals the same
A monster with a face of nothing
The cries melt away and dissipate
Most notably that one little girl
But eventually as I continue on
Despair itself finds its way back to me
And I am forced to endure the fruits of my own doing
A fitting fate for a monster as empty as me
